Screaming Chicken Drop (KCWI)
Clinton Municipal Airport 2000 S 60th St, Clinton, IA 52732, IA, United StatesThe event you’ve all been waiting for, The Screaming Chicken Drop. Pilots and bombardiers will have 3 chances to drop screaming rubber chickens on to a target. Free to enter and watch. 1st and last place trophies will be awarded. A cookout and awards ceremony will follow.